A Recent “Failure” That Was Actually a Lesson
One of my recent struggles has been not being as consistent as I should be with my studies and gym routine. There were moments when I procrastinated, let distractions get in the way, or skipped workouts because I "wasn't in the mood." At the time, I felt frustrated with myself, thinking I was falling behind.
But looking back, this wasn’t a failure—it was a lesson. I realized that success isn’t about intensity; it’s about consistency. The people who succeed aren’t always the most talented or motivated; they’re the ones who keep showing up, even on bad days.
What I Can Learn & Apply Moving Forward
  1. Discipline > Motivation: I won’t wait to “feel like it” anymore—I’ll do the work regardless of my mood.
  2. Small Steps Matter: Even when I don’t have the energy for a full study session or intense gym workout, doing something is better than nothing.
  3. No More Excuses: I am in full control of my actions, and I won’t let distractions, self-doubt, or laziness hold me back.
  4. Trust the Process: Growth isn’t immediate, but as long as I stay consistent, I will see results.
Now, instead of seeing inconsistency as a failure, I see it as proof that I have the power to improve. And that realization brings me one step closer to my best self. 🚀
